Frame Replacement
The frames of double-glazed windows may weaken over time. This can cause them to become difficult to open and close and also let in draughts. If this is the case you must contact your supplier for advice as they can replace the damaged parts making sure that your window functions once again.
A common problem with double-glazed windows is misting. This happens when the seal between the panes gets damaged and stops retaining the gas that is insulating inside, causing condensation. This can be fixed by making a small hole in the window and injecting desiccant. This will absorb the moisture and a plug will then be inserted into the hole to prevent it from recurring.
If you have a window that is not closing or opening properly This could be the result of a broken hinge or handle, or perhaps faulty locks. This can be easily fixed by an UPVC specialist, who can replace hinges, handles or locks and restore your double glazing to its full functionality.

Seals Replacement
Sometimes the seals between the panes of your double glazing may get damaged. This is the most frequent cause of condensation or mist that forms between windows. If left untreated, it could cause moisture in your home that could damage wooden frames and create drafts. It can also make it difficult to open and close your doors and windows. If you notice that your double-glazed windows have any of these issues, it is recommended to contact a window specialist or glazier to resolve the problem.
Depending on the reason for the condensation or mist, the expert could remove one of the panes from the frame, and then put it back in place with new gas to prevent air from passing through the gap. Then, they'll apply a sealant to ensure that this doesn't occur again.
This is a temporary fix however it should stop any moisture from accumulating inside your window and ensure that your double glazing is functional. It's not a good fit for Argon gas-filled windows, however.
If you have a misted window that doesn't cause leaks, some companies provide the option of drilling tiny holes in your double glazing to extract the moisture within. This is a temporary solution that must be repeated in six months.
A few people also employ this method to seal their windows when the desiccant inside the window has lost its effectiveness. The procedure involves drilling tiny holes in the glass, and then adding an additional desiccant to seal your windows.
